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 2 servings

Description

A high-protein, creamy dessert that satisfies sweet cravings without the sugar crash, made with just a few simple ingredients.


Ingredients

Main Ingredients

  • 1 cup Cottage cheese (Full fat gives the creamiest texture, but low fat works too.)
  • 2 tablespoons Peanut butter (Creamy blends easiest, natural is fine.)
  • 1 tablespoon Sweetener (Honey, maple syrup, or a zero calorie sweetener.)
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la extract (Optional for a more dessert-like flavor.)
  • a pinch Salt (Enhances the peanut butter flavor.)

Optional Add-Ins and Toppings

  • 1-2 tablespoons Cocoa powder (For a chocolate flavor.)
  • 1 teaspoon Instant espresso (For a coffee kick.)
  • 1 teaspoon Cinnamon (For extra warmth.)
  • 1 tablespoon Chia seeds (For added thickness.)
  • mini tablespoons Chocolate chips (For topping.)


Instructions

Preparation

  1. Add cottage cheese to a blender or food processor first. Blend for 30 to 60 seconds until it looks creamy, not curdy.
  2. Add peanut butter, sweetener, vanilla, and salt.
  3. Blend again until it looks like a thick pudding. Stop and scrape the sides once if needed.
  4. Taste and adjust sweetener or peanut butter for richer flavor if desired.
  5. Chill for 20 to 30 minutes for extra fluffiness; however, it can be eaten immediately.

Notes

Blend the cottage cheese alone first for best results. Use room temperature peanut butter. Chill before serving for a mousse-like texture.
